Angelo gave the first "f8 tech talk" of 2018 today...combining some history of the digital era with some of the Photoshop digital techniques he uses in his own post production.
He revisited some basics of digital photography with an emphasis on the importance of capturing RAW images and why we need Curves. Then he discussed three filters: 'Shake Reduction', 'Apply Image', and 'Blend'. We reviewed dynamic range as it applied to our eyes...our cameras...our monitors and finally our prints. Our eyes have a dynamic range of about 20 Our cameras (digital sensors) have range of about 13 +/- Our monitors have range of 10-12 Our prints have range of 8 Angelo then talked about the Histogram and its usable and useful parts.This was followed by a discussion of the three filters above.
